Erwin 07-21-2002 07:47 PM

Quote:

Originally posted by Nakkid
is impossible. a showthread have 22 queries. unless you removed certain functions, you cant have 18queries. and your hacks you have installed dont perform any queries.
a showthread have 18-19queries when is an empty thread (no threads posted in the last 30days). as soon as you post once, it pops to 22.

firefly (who i'm pretty sure he started slowly to implement on this board vb3 code technique) have it at 29queries.

Oh, I missed the last few juicy posts! ;)

It is possible, but only if you remove a few standard features.

I took out invisibility (that's 1), and forumjump (that's 2). The hacks in my showthread did not do queries.

Since then though, I have moved servers, and with a faster server I have put back forumjump, and reinstalled who is browsing this thread. I also reinstalled the "Users Online in Header".

This has brought my showthread back up to 23. (Page generated in 1.00907195 seconds (67.16% PHP - 32.84% MySQL) with 23 queries.)

My index is now at 17 queries. (Page generated in 0.29747605 seconds (82.73% PHP - 17.27% MySQL) with 17 queries.) - I did this by combining the PM queries, removing the query to count threads (I only display posts), and also keeping invisibility off. But using the "Users Online in Header" adds an extra 2 queries to every page.
